Early Life and Influences: From Privilege to Extremism Family Background and Education Osama bin Laden was born in Riyadh, Saudi Arabia, in 1957. He was the son of Mohamed bin Laden, a wealthy construction magnate, with an estimated net worth in the billions. Growing up in a large family, Osama had access to a privileged education and was exposed to various religious and political ideologies. His upbringing instilled a complex identity shaped by both wealth and Islamic teachings. Radicalization and the Soviet-Afghan War As a young man, bin Laden's journey toward extremism began during the Soviet-Afghan War (1979-1989). He traveled to Afghanistan to fight against Soviet forces, gaining valuable experience in guerrilla warfare and forming connections with like-minded militants. This period marked a crucial turning point, solidifying his belief in jihad and militant activism. The war not only helped him lose faith in government but also led him to understand how powerful networks could be formed to promote radical ideologies. The Rise of al-Qaeda: Building a Global Terrorist Network Formation and Goals In 1988, bin Laden founded al-Qaeda, an organization aimed at waging jihad against perceived enemies of Islam, primarily the United States and its allies. Al-Qaeda's goals include: Establishing an Islamic caliphate across the Middle East Removing foreign troops from Muslim lands Supporting global jihadist movements By the early 2000s, al-Qaeda had an estimated membership of around 20,000 individuals, spread across several countries. Key Events and Attacks Al-Qaeda's rise to prominence included several significant events leading up to the 9/11 attacks. Some of these include: 1993 World Trade Center Bombing: A failed attack that left several dead. 1998 U.S. Embassy Bombings in Kenya and Tanzania: Resulted in 224 deaths and thousands injured. USS Cole Bombing (2000): A suicide attack killing 17 U.S. sailors. These events showcased al-Qaeda's increasing lethality and global reach. The 9/11 Attacks and Their Aftermath: A Turning Point in Global Politics Planning and Execution The planning of the 9/11 attacks involved meticulous coordination among terrorist operatives. On that fateful day, 19 hijackers, primarily from Saudi Arabia, executed four coordinated airplane hijackings. Nearly 3,000 people died, making it the deadliest terrorist attack in history. The sheer scale and devastation led to an immediate global outcry. Global Response and the War on Terror In response to the attacks, the U.S. launched the "War on Terror," a multi-faceted initiative aimed at dismantling al-Qaeda and its affiliates. The response included: Military interventions in Afghanistan and Iraq Strengthened surveillance and intelligence measures Global alliances with other nations to combat terrorism Experts noted that 9/11 radically transformed global security dynamics, prompting nations to reassess their counter-terrorism strategies. Al-Qaeda's Transformation Post-9/11 In the years following 9/11, al-Qaeda adapted its strategies to evade intensified counter-terrorism efforts. While its leadership faced significant setbacks, including the loss of key figures, the group shifted tactics to: Decentralize operations and encourage local affiliates Utilize social media for recruitment and propaganda Despite ongoing efforts, al-Qaeda's global influence has persisted, with a reported increase in terror-related incidents. Death and Lasting Legacy: The Continued Threat of Al-Qaeda and Similar Groups The Abbottabad Raid On May 2, 2011, U.S. Navy SEALs conducted a successful raid on bin Laden’s compound in Abbottabad, Pakistan. The operation saw the death of bin Laden and was met with significant psychological and political ramifications. The event marked a symbolic victory in the War on Terror. Al-Qaeda's Evolution After Bin Laden's Death Following bin Laden’s death, al-Qaeda experienced structural changes. Though his absence was felt, the organization managed to adapt. They have since: Strengthened regional affiliates Increased the use of encrypted communication for operational security Studies show a rise in localized violence and recruitment efforts in fragmented regions, demonstrating their resilience.
